Pheasant Run Farm Bed and Breakfast Lancaster PA

Relax in the great room with its exposed hand-hewn beams, original stone walls and wooden ladder leading to what used to be the hay mow, and you will realize that this elegantly appointed bed and breakfast is actually housed in a Pennsylvania stone barn. It was built in 1809 and sits on a peaceful 48-acre farm just 15 minutes from the center of historic downtown Lancaster. The barn was lovingly and carefully renovated by the owners to preserve its unique architectural features while adding the comforts and moderns amenities that today’s guests expect.

There are four air conditioned, non-smoking guest rooms, each with its own private bath. Two rooms have fireplaces and one has a whirlpool tub. A loft sitting room, a porch overlooking the meadow, a brick terrace and gardens all entice you to sit and relax a while. A new walking trail invites you to meander along the edge of the woods and take a closer look at the native plants flourishing there. Restful surroundings with antique and locally hand crafted furnishings, comfortable beds, snacks, lavish breakfasts and convivial owners/hosts await you.
